Honey I Shrunk the ThinkPad! – The X61 Ultraportable
March 18, 2008
![]() |
IBM had an illustrious history of producing small form factor, light weight laptops with the ThinkPad 220 and 230 Sub-notebooks which were produced for the Asia Pacific market in 1993/94, through the innovative ‘Butterfly’ 701 to the stunning 560/570 all the way back in May ’96.
The real breakthrough in a long and illustrious line of Ultraportable came in September 2000 when IBM introduced the ThinkPad X Series. Read more
